Transaction 76043661600bd860ae643173ae2d04337388e47b081bd16370c888b6bc2d2054
1 Input
1 Output
-
76043661600bd860ae643173ae2d04337388e47b081bd16370c888b6bc2d2054:0
- value
- 1020152
- script pubkey
- OP_0 OP_PUSHBYTES_20 af876f15e794185dd70689573963a9fa4ce80676
- address
- bc1q47rk7908jsv9m4cx39tnjcaflfxwspnkxh2ghx